About the Project
RAMSES addresses the damaging impact of rising fossil fuel prices on agriculture in Mediterranean farming communities. Modern agriculture is heavily dependent on fossil fuels for vehicles, machines, and processors, and farmers on the southern bank of the Mediterranean have been particularly affected. The project provides rural communities with an integrated solar power system including battery storage, usable to power an all-purpose agricultural vehicle.
Project Objectives
Reduce agricultural dependence on fossil fuels in Mediterranean rural communities. Develop an integrated solar power system for agricultural use. Provide affordable and reliable energy solutions for farmers. Support sustainable agricultural practices through renewable energy. Empower rural communities on the southern Mediterranean bank.
Activities
Key Activities
Design and development of integrated solar agricultural power system.
Battery storage system integration.
Field testing with farming communities.
Training of farmers on solar system use and maintenance.
Dissemination of results to rural stakeholders.
IMPACT
Project Results
Integrated solar agricultural power system developed and tested.
Reduced energy costs for participating farming communities.
Demonstrated viability of solar-powered agricultural equipment.
